diff options
Diffstat (limited to 'sys/dev/virtio/network/if_vtnet.c')
| -rw-r--r-- | sys/dev/virtio/network/if_vtnet.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/sys/dev/virtio/network/if_vtnet.c b/sys/dev/virtio/network/if_vtnet.c index e6fef9094db22..b2ebbf07716a5 100644 --- a/sys/dev/virtio/network/if_vtnet.c +++ b/sys/dev/virtio/network/if_vtnet.c @@ -1103,7 +1103,7 @@ vtnet_alloc_rxbuf(struct vtnet_softc *sc, int nbufs, struct mbuf **m_tailp) clsize = sc->vtnet_rx_mbuf_size; - m_head = m_getjcl(M_DONTWAIT, MT_DATA, M_PKTHDR, clsize); + m_head = m_getjcl(M_NOWAIT, MT_DATA, M_PKTHDR, clsize); if (m_head == NULL) goto fail; @@ -1115,7 +1115,7 @@ vtnet_alloc_rxbuf(struct vtnet_softc *sc, int nbufs, struct mbuf **m_tailp) ("chained Rx mbuf requested without LRO_NOMRG")); for (i = 1; i < nbufs; i++) { - m = m_getjcl(M_DONTWAIT, MT_DATA, 0, clsize); + m = m_getjcl(M_NOWAIT, MT_DATA, 0, clsize); if (m == NULL) goto fail; @@ -1927,7 +1927,7 @@ again: if (collapsed) goto fail; - m = m_collapse(m, M_DONTWAIT, VTNET_MAX_TX_SEGS - 1); + m = m_collapse(m, M_NOWAIT, VTNET_MAX_TX_SEGS - 1); if (m == NULL) goto fail; |
